As a Lowe's Merchandising Services Associate, you are a key connection point between Merchandising and Store Operations. You ensure our store's signage, pricing information, and displays are accurate so merchandise is easy to locate. This role is crucial for delivering a great shopping experience by creating safe, clean, visually appealing, and accessible product displays.
Responsibilities
- Complete merchandising resets and service-related projects according to Lowe's specifications and provide proof of completion for assigned tasks
- Verify buyback items and ensure they are pulled, prepped, and ready for shipping
- Update/validate wayfinding and product location signage, as well as digital maintenance of this information throughout the store
- Confirm product pricing information is clearly visible and replace any missing price labels
- Help drive add-on sales by staging clearance products, sorting products in proper locations, and ensuring displays are placed appropriately throughout the store
- Repair/replace damaged or missing items, including signage, merchandise and displays
- Communicate project priorities, schedule, and needs with Merchandising Services Team and Manager
- Analyze metrics and provide feedback on project execution and in-store service to store, market, and corporate leaders
- Engage with customers when the opportunity arises to answer questions, communicate product/warranty information, and assist in locating/handling merchandise
